- Michael_Fidler abstract "Michael M. Fidler (10 February 1916 – 5 September 1989) was a British Conservative Party politician.Fidler was Member of Parliament (MP) for Bury and Radcliffe from 1970 until the October 1974 general election, when he lost his seat to Labour's Frank White.Michael was also the first Jewish mayor in Prestwich.Active in the Jewish community for many years, he founded the lobby group Conservative Friends of Israel.".
